Creative Ways to Utilize Wall Space in Your Living Room

1. Hang Artwork: Artwork is a great way to add color and personality to your living room. Consider hanging a few pieces of artwork on the wall to create a focal point and add visual interest.

2. Install Shelves: Shelves are a great way to make use of wall space in your living room. You can use them to display books, plants, and other decorative items.

3. Hang Mirrors: Mirrors can make a room look larger and brighter. Consider hanging a few mirrors on the wall to create a more open and inviting atmosphere.

4. Hang a Gallery Wall: Gallery walls are a great way to add a personal touch to your living room. You can hang photos, artwork, and other items to create a unique and interesting display.

5. Install Floating Shelves: Floating shelves are a great way to add storage and display space to your living room. They are easy to install and can be used to store books, plants, and other items.

6. Hang a TV: If you have a flat-screen TV, consider hanging it on the wall. This will free up floor space and create a more streamlined look.

7. Hang a Tapestry: Tapestries are a great way to add color and texture to your living room. Consider hanging a tapestry on the wall to create a cozy and inviting atmosphere.

How to Create a Cozy and Inviting Living Room Atmosphere

Creating a cozy and inviting living room atmosphere can be a daunting task. However, with a few simple steps, you can transform your living room into a warm and inviting space.

First, consider the color palette of your living room. Choose colors that are warm and inviting, such as earth tones, pastels, and muted shades. These colors will create a calming atmosphere and make your living room feel more inviting.

Second, add some texture to your living room. Soft fabrics, such as velvet, chenille, and faux fur, can add a cozy feel to your living room. Throw pillows, blankets, and rugs are also great ways to add texture and warmth to your living room.

Third, add some lighting to your living room. Soft lighting, such as lamps and candles, can create a cozy atmosphere. You can also add some string lights or fairy lights to your living room for a more inviting atmosphere.

Fourth, add some plants to your living room. Plants can add a touch of nature to your living room and make it feel more inviting. Choose plants that are easy to care for and require minimal maintenance.

Finally, add some personal touches to your living room. Photos, artwork, and other decorations can make your living room feel more like home. Choose items that reflect your personal style and make your living room feel more inviting.

By following these simple steps, you can create a cozy and inviting living room atmosphere. With the right colors, textures, lighting, plants, and personal touches, you can transform your living room into a warm and inviting space.

Ideas for Incorporating Natural Elements into Your Living Room Decor

1. Incorporate Natural Textiles: Natural textiles such as jute, sisal, and hemp can be used to create a cozy and inviting atmosphere in your living room. These materials are durable and can be used to create rugs, curtains, and upholstery.

2. Add Greenery: Adding plants to your living room is a great way to bring in natural elements. Choose plants that are easy to care for and that will thrive in the environment of your living room.

3. Use Natural Wood: Natural wood furniture and accents can add warmth and texture to your living room. Choose pieces made from sustainable sources such as reclaimed wood or bamboo.

4. Incorporate Natural Stones: Natural stones such as marble, granite, and slate can be used to create a unique and stylish look in your living room. These materials can be used to create coffee tables, side tables, and other accent pieces.

5. Add Natural Lighting: Natural lighting can help to create a calming atmosphere in your living room. Consider adding skylights or large windows to let in natural light.

6. Incorporate Natural Fibers: Natural fibers such as wool, cotton, and linen can be used to create a cozy and inviting atmosphere in your living room. These materials can be used to create curtains, rugs, and upholstery.

7. Use Natural Colors: Natural colors such as earth tones and muted shades can help to create a calming atmosphere in your living room. Consider adding neutral colors to your walls and furniture to create a soothing atmosphere.
